Civil servants must fight odds for good governce'

From A Reporter 
Shillong, April 21: The Civil Services Day, 2017 with the theme “Challenges in Delivery of Public Services” was celebrated today at Pinewood Hotel, Shillong where Meghalaya Minister in-charge , Information Technology, Information & Public Relations, etc, Dr M Ampareen Lyngdoh graced the iugural session  as chief guest.
Speaking on the occasion, Dr Lyngdoh highlighted the importance of civil servants working in unison with the political leaders as the two are inseparable in effective public service delivery. 
While stressing on ensuring accountability at both political and bureaucratic level, she exhorted the civil servants to fight against all odds and break barriers for good governce. She called upon the officers to take up the challenges and contribute for the betterment of the state and the society as a whole and make ‘people feel worthy and proud of being Indian citizens.’ Earlier, while delivering the welcome address, Meghalaya Chief Secretary, KS Kropha, IAS spoke of the need to break the stereotype and focus on citizen-centric governce.
